Colorful, funky setting, good salads 7/7/2008

I visited Earwax about a month or two ago with my boyfriend and had a nice, relaxing meal. The food was good: he had a burger, which tasted alright, and I had a salad, which was fresh and crisp and exactly what I wanted. The meal took a bit longer than a normal lunch, probably because we arrived at their busiest time. We got there around 1 or 2 on a Saturday afternoon, so had to wait about 10 minutes or so. Service also took a while, for ordering, arrival of food, and removal of plates. In all, a satisfying average experience. Pros: Fun, funky environment and friendly staff Cons: Not well-equipped for weekend brunch/lunch rush more

The yummy food is worth enduring the hipsters 5/8/2006

It's Wicker Park, so hipsters abound. But it's still got a great & varied menu, both the food upstairs & the DVD selection downstairs. I'm not a vegetarian, but I love the vegetarian entrees at Earwax. The sweet potato & black bean quesadilla with cilantro pesto is surprisingly delicious. The teas are great too, if a little pricy. There's a great selection of foreign films downstairs with a great organizational system. Yes, the guys who work there are total movie geeks & can be a little snobby, but they know what they're talking about. Pros: Tasty vegetarian food, Unique ingredients Cons: A little pricy, It's in Wicker Park. more
